新手编程之旅:零基础如何学习MySQL?

这篇博客为初学者提供了学习MySQL的建议,强调实践经验的重要性。推荐了《SQL in 10 Minutes》和《Learning SQL》作为入门书籍,并指出学习SQL需要在实际项目中锻炼。博主建议从基础问题开始,坚持学习,避免碎片化学习,同时在Linux环境下实践。内容涵盖MySQL基础知识、数据备份恢复、优化、高可用架构和相关缓存系统。
摘要由CSDN通过智能技术生成

SQL如何学习?

SQL入门有一本常常提起的书《SQL in 10minutes》这本可以看看。常年amazon销量前列。或者动物社的,learning SQL,也是很好的。

 

你需要在实际操作中累积经验,因为任何非实际项目你无法真实碰触到实际数据库结构,学习用的都非常简单,不会遇到复杂情况,而SQL使用的水平之一即是写出高效的SQL。

条条大路通罗马,在SQL更是如此,有时候你需要用很多union才能解决问题,别人一个select就能解决,这主要就是经验

这一块是无法通过教与学了解的,没办法告诉你,这个情况用这个,那个情况用那个,只有在真实战场拼杀,才会切身体会到。

送给新手学习的建议,请仔细阅读。

1. 在学习新的东西的时候,我们至少从三个问题开始。What?why?how?

2. 学习需要坚持,如果还没准备好坚持半年比较枯燥的MySQL之旅,那么就别开始。

3. 学习东西不在多,在精,市面上有非常多的MySQL教程,不要瞎学,今天这里学一点,明天那里学一点,这样你学的都只是知识点,无法形成一个知识面,知识网络。

4. 在学习过程中充满好奇,使用google进行问题搜索,千万不要使用度娘了,质量不高。至于怎么用Google,请自行搜索。

5. 学习的目的在于使用&#x

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值